The University of Kansas is Hiring a Staff Attorney Near Kansas, KS

Position Overview
The staff and law students at the KU School of Law Medical Legal Partnership at the University of Kansas Health System (“MLP”) provide free legal representation in income supports, housing, education and employment, legal status, and personal and family stability to patients and clients who are from low-income communities; those who have mental health needs; those who are members of marginalized or vulnerable identities; or any combination thereof. The MLP staff and law students work collaboratively with health care partners to provide legal care that improves health at the patient, clinic, and population levels. This position is a regular, full-time, benefits-eligible position located on the KU Medical Center main hospital campus in Kansas City, Kansas.
The staff attorney position provides an opportunity for an experienced attorney to meaningfully assist clients with a variety of civil legal issues that present barriers to health outcomes. This highly transactional position will work directly with applicants, clients, and healthcare providers to ensure the best possible outcomes for a high-needs client population. In addition, the staff attorney will work in collaboration with the MLP managing attorney to supervise law student work.
Job Description70% - Conduct applications with and provide direct legal representation to clients with legal needs focusing on advance care planning, guardianship needs, and other estate planning issues. Supervise, train, and mentor law students enrolled in the MLP externship experience in their direct legal representation of clients. Serve as a teaching assistant to the managing attorney, especially with regard to supervision of student intern work involving conducting applications for services.
20% - Foster relationships with new and existing health providers to raise awareness of patient-client legal needs and facilitate referrals to the MLP for patients. Maintain relationships throughout the course of direct legal representation.
10% - Other duties and special projects as assigned.
Position Requirements
Ability to work full-time on-site in Kansas City, Kansas
Required Qualifications
  • Three or more years of experience as a licensed attorney representing clients in estate planning and probate matters OR three or more years of experience working as a licensed attorney in a medical legal partnership office.
  • JD from an ABA accredited law school.
  • Eligible to practice law in the state of Kansas.
  • Experience applying excellent computer and word processing skills using Microsoft Office suite and commercial client management software as evidenced in application materials.
Preferred Qualifications
  • Demonstrated commitment to public service, advocacy, health care reform, and social justice as detailed in your resume and application materials.
  • Experience working with people from low-income communities, people with mental health needs, those who are from marginalized or vulnerable patient-client identities, or any combination thereof as detailed in your resume and application materials.
  • Experience applying effective communication and interpersonal skills; excellent oral advocacy and writing skills.
  • License to practice law in Missouri.
  • Second-language fluency in one or more of the following languages commonly spoken by our applicant and client populations: Spanish, Arabic, Nepali, Somali, or Burmese.
